Output 43fd49575bbb60ce9bdae1c68cc0902ca3a62b79b598c3e622f055e1f6c94904:1

value
5914294
script pubkey
OP_0 OP_PUSHBYTES_20 bd031637450186cffb729f5ade0c8af50a5ed66e
address
bc1qh5p3vd69qxrvl7mjnaddury27599a4nw46jujh
transaction
43fd49575bbb60ce9bdae1c68cc0902ca3a62b79b598c3e622f055e1f6c94904
spent
true